News summary

On April 29, 2025, a University of Delaware student was killed and at least eight people were injured after a stolen or unreturned U-Haul truck fled police and struck multiple pedestrians and vehicles on Main Street in Newark, Delaware. Police had found the unauthorized U-Haul in a parking lot and, as they attempted to arrest its two occupants, the driver fled, hitting a police vehicle and speeding onto Main Street. Officers did not pursue, but the truck hit two pedestrians—killing one student and seriously injuring another—before colliding with several parked cars and coming to a stop. Both suspects were detained, with the driver hospitalized for serious injuries. Three additional people were hospitalized with non-life-threatening injuries, and three more were treated at the scene. The tragedy prompted condolences from university and city officials and renewed calls for pedestrian safety, as mourners left tributes at the crash site.
